Integration of hot gas cleaning at temperatures above the ash melting point in IGCC

Two approaches of how hot gas cleaning above the ash melting point, which has been successfully demonstrated for the Pressurized Pulverized Coal Combustion Combined Cycle (PPCC), could be integrated in an IGCC with CO_2 removal are described. The main advantage is the avoidance of slagging and fouling problems without the need for a gas quench. This is a prerequisite for the trouble-free operation of a highly efficient heat exchanger, a turbine, and a catalytic membrane, which offer the possibility of a significant increase in efficiency.
